Output 03ed7f9181c3ebf35c81dd4ea24251158ba221b11193241cd7c0796dcc6e0261:4

value
16192361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a44cb2caec1864aaacf92037c1e3200a0554bad3 OP_EQUAL
address
MNstvzL5zwCJK3JxoX8uxiT2drgQKYe5qB
transaction
03ed7f9181c3ebf35c81dd4ea24251158ba221b11193241cd7c0796dcc6e0261
spent
true